.topmenu { color: #fff; font-size: 12px; font-weight: bold; margin-right: 12px; margin-left: 12px; }
.topmenu a { color: #fff; text-decoration: none; margin-right: 12px; margin-left: 12px; }
.topmenu a:link { color: #fff; text-decoration: none; margin-right: 12px; margin-left: 12px; }
.topmenu a:active { color: #fff; text-decoration: none; margin-right: 12px; margin-left: 12px; }
.topmenu a:hover { color: #fff; text-decoration: underline; margin-right: 12px; margin-left: 12px; }
.fbks { background-image: url(../images/ftr_bg.gif); background-repeat: repeat-x; }
#fb1 { font-size: 11px; background-image: url(../images/fb1bg.jpg); background-repeat: no-repeat; text-align: left; width: 33%; height: 216px; padding: 6px 10px 10px; border: solid 1px #d5d5d5; }
#fb2 { font-size: 11px; background-image: url(../images/fb2bg.jpg); background-repeat: no-repeat; text-align: left; width: 33%; height: 216px; padding: 6px 10px 10px; border: solid 1px #d5d5d5; }
.regulartxt { font-size: 12px; }
#fb3 { font-size: 11px; background-image: url(../images/fb3bg.jpg); background-repeat: no-repeat; text-align: left; width: 33%; height: 216px; padding: 6px 10px 10px; border: solid 1px #d5d5d5; }
#fb4 { font-size: 11px; background-image: url(../images/fbbg.gif); text-align: left; width: 66%; height: 216px; padding: 8px; border: solid 1px #d5d5d5; }
#fbd { font-size: 11px; background-color: #efefef; background-image: url(../images/fbbg.gif); background-repeat: repeat-x; text-align: left; padding: 5px 12px 12px; width: 97%; height: 216px; border: solid 1px #d5d5d5; }
.copyrighttxt { font-size: 11px; }
#fb5 { font-size: 11px; background-image: url(../images/fbbg.gif); text-align: left; width: 33%; height: 216px; padding: 8px; border: solid 1px #d5d5d5; }
.hr { border-bottom: 1px solid #d5d5d5; }
/*Menu*/
.menucss{ color: #fff; font-size: 12px; font-weight: normal; font-style: normal; line-height: 16px; background-color: #8e1c21; background-repeat: repeat-x; position:absolute; visibility: hidden; z-index: 200; width: 200px; margin-top: 10px; margin-left: -25px; border-top: 2px solid #891c20; border-right: 2px solid #891c20; border-left: 2px solid #891c20; border-bottom-color: #891c20; border-bottom-style: solid; }
.menucss a{ font-weight: bold; width: 100%; display: block; padding: 5px 2px; text-decoration: none; }
.menucss a:visted{ color: #fff; font-weight: bold; background-color: #fff; width: 100%; display: block; padding: 5px 2px; text-decoration: none; }
.menucss a:hover{ /*hover background color*/
color: #fff; font-weight: bold; background-color: #ae2228; background-position: 12px 0; text-decoration: none; width: 90%; clear: both; padding: 5px 2px; }
.copyright { color: #636363; font-size: 14px; }

.bottomlink { color: #636363; font-size: 12px; font-weight: bold; }
.bottomlink a{ color: #636363; font-size: 12px; font-weight: bold; text-decoration: none; }
.bottomlink a:hover{ color: #891c20; font-size: 12px; font-weight: bold; text-decoration: underline; }

.toollinks { color: #8a1c20; font-size: 12px; font-weight: normal; }
.toollinks a{ color: #8a1c20; font-size: 12px; font-weight: normal; text-decoration: underline; }
.toollinks a:hover{ color: #8a1c20; font-size: 12px; font-weight: bold; text-decoration: underline; }
body { color: #7d7d7d; font-size: 11px; font-family: "Trebuchet MS", Geneva, Helvetica, sans-serif; background-color: #8e8e8e; background-image: url(../images/site-bg.gif); background-repeat: repeat-x; }
.seotext { color: #ededed; font-size: 11px; }

.leftblockitem { color: #8e8e8e; font-size: 12px; font-weight: bold; }
.leftblockitem a{ color: #8e8e8e; font-size: 12px; font-weight: bold; text-decoration: none; }
.leftblockitem a:hover{ color: #891c20; font-size: 12px; font-weight: bold; text-decoration: none; }

.leftblockheader { color: #8a1c20; font-size: 14px; font-weight: bold; }
.13txt { color: #8e8e8e; font-size: 13px; font-weight: bold; }
.domain_search_box { background-color: #ededed; background-image: url(../images/domain_search_bg.gif); background-repeat: repeat-x; }
.smtxt11px { color: #8e8e8e; font-size: 11px; }
#paging { color: #000; font-size: 11px; font-weight: bold; }
#paging a { color: #0a86ae; font-size: 11px; font-weight: bold; text-decoration: none; }
#paging a:hover { color: #ac0600; font-size: 11px; font-weight: bold; text-decoration: none; }
.smtxt11px a{ color: #8a1c20; text-decoration: none; }
.smtxt11px a:hover{ color: #8a1c20; text-decoration: underline; }h1 { color: #aeaeae; font-size: 22px; font-weight: normal; }
.blkhead { color: #891c20; font-size: 16px; font-weight: bold; }
.blkhdhead { color: #891c20; font-size: 16px; font-weight: bold; }
.blksubhead { color: #aeaeae; font-size: 20px; font-weight: normal; }
.re12px { font-size: 12px; }
.re12px a{ color: #891c20; }
.pro_cell_bg { background-image: url(../images/ftr_pro_bg.gif); background-repeat: repeat-x; }
.re12px a:hover{ color: #891c20; }
.cnc { background-image: url(../images/cont_arr_conner.gif); background-repeat: no-repeat; background-attachment: scroll; background-position: 0 0; }
.outline { background-image: url(../images/leftmenubg.bmp); background-repeat: repeat-x; background-attachment: scroll; background-position: 0 bottom; text-decoration: none; padding: 10px 10px 20px; border: solid 3px #fff; outline: solid 1px #efefef; }
.outline2 { text-decoration: none; background-image: url(../images/leftmenubg.bmp); background-repeat: repeat-x; background-attachment: scroll; background-position: 0 bottom; padding: 5px; border: solid 3px #fff; outline: solid 1px #efefef; }
.outline3 { text-decoration: none; background-image: url(../images/leftmenubg.bmp); background-repeat: repeat-x; background-attachment: scroll; background-position: 0 bottom; padding: 2px; border: solid 1px #fff; outline: solid 1px #efefef; }
.sidelink a{ color: #891c20; font-size: 11px; font-weight: bold; line-height: 11px; text-decoration: none; text-align: left; width: 160px; padding: 5px 5px 5px 10px; list-style: none url(../images/bullets.png) inside; display: list-item; }
.sidelink a:active{ color: #891c20; font-size: 11px; font-weight: bold; line-height: 11px; text-decoration: none; text-align: left; width: 160px; padding: 5px 5px 5px 10px; list-style: none url(../images/bullets.png) inside; display: list-item; }
.sidelink a:visited{ color: #891c20; font-size: 11px; font-weight: bold; line-height: 11px; text-decoration: none; text-align: left; width: 160px; padding: 5px 5px 5px 10px; list-style: none url(../images/bullets.png) inside; display: list-item; }
.sidelink a:hover{ color: #891c20; font-size: 11px; font-weight: bold; line-height: 11px; text-decoration: underline; text-align: left; width: 160px; padding: 5px 5px 5px 10px; list-style: none url(../images/bullets.png) inside; display: list-item; }
.dashlines { width: 160px; border-bottom: 1px dashed #c0c0c0; }

.slhd { color: #636363; font-size: 13px; font-weight: bold; line-height: 20px; width: 150px; padding: 3px; border-bottom: 1px dashed #c0c0c0; }
.textblock { color: #505050; font-size: 14px; text-align: justify; }
.contentbg { background-image: url(../images/contentbg.gif); background-repeat: repeat-x; background-position: 0 top; }
/*Registro de Dominio*/
.avaliable { color: #00ac00; font-size: 16px; font-weight: bold; }
.alert { color: #6e1204; font-size: 16px; font-weight: bold; }
.justify { text-align: justify; }
.dropdown { color:#000000; font-size: 12px; padding:5px; width:550px; height:150px; overflow:auto; border-color: rgb(208,208,208); border-style: ridge outset outset ridge; border-width: 2px; }
.webkitbenefits { color: #5f450f; font-size: 13px; text-decoration: none; border-bottom: 1px dashed #d7c6a4; }
.features { font-size: 13px; text-decoration: none; border-bottom: 1px dashed #d3d3d3; }
.features a{ color: #891c20; font-size: 13px; text-decoration: none; }
.features a:hover{ color: #c53f22; font-size: 13px; text-decoration: underline; }
.features a:visited{ color: #891c20; font-size: 13px; text-decoration: none; }
.features2 { font-size: 12px; text-decoration: none; }
.shoppingItems { color: #000; font-size: 11px; text-decoration: none; }
.CartTotal { color: #000; font-size: 11px; font-weight: bold; text-decoration: none; }
.features3 { font-size: 13px; text-decoration: none; }
.newlinksb { color: #0a86ae; font-size: 11px; text-decoration: none; }
.newlinksb a { color: #0a86ae; font-size: 11px; text-decoration: none; }
.newlinksb a:hover { color: #0a86ae; font-size: 11px; text-decoration: none; }
.newlinksb a:visited { color: #0a86ae; font-size: 12px; text-decoration: none; }

.newlinks { color: #6e1204; font-size: 11px; text-decoration: none; }
.newlinks a { color: #6e1204; font-size: 11px; text-decoration: none; }
.newlinks a:hover { color: #6e1204; font-size: 11px; text-decoration: none; }
.newlinks a:visited { color: #6e1204; font-size: 12px; text-decoration: none; }

.planbox { background-color: #ededed; background-image: url(../images/leftbkbg.gif); background-repeat: repeat-x; height: 200px; padding: 8px; }
#dmsgsuccess { color: #000; font-size: 14px; background-color: #f0fff0; width: 320px; padding: 10px; border: solid 2px #1e6e04; }
#dmsgfailure { color: #000; font-size: 14px; background-color: #fff0f0; width: 320px; padding: 10px; border: solid 2px #6e1204; }
.loginform { font-size: 12px; }
.error { color: #6e1204; font-size: 12px; font-weight: bold; padding: 2px; }
.errorT { color: #6e1204; font-size: 12px; font-weight: bold; margin: 8px; padding: 4px; outline: solid 1px #6e1204; }
.success { color: #1e6e04; font-size: 12px; font-weight: bold; padding: 2px; }
